The authors report a case of fracture of the os peroneum with diastasis in a 34-year-old woman. This represents one of the few cases of this type of fracture to be reported in the literature. This injury must be included in the differential diagnosis of a sprained ankle, and only careful examination of serial roentgenograms can prevent an incorrect diagnosis.
